FAQs
The lens pen has been designed for being used on a lens and therefore leaves traces on other materials. The carbon cleaning tip is immediately ready for use and allows you to clean all optical surfaces quickly, gently and thoroughly.
It is important that you remove the dirt with the lens pen in short circular movements from the inside to the outside of the lens. By doing so, the dirt is dissolved and absorbed by the pad.
Please note the following when using the lens pen again: Put on the cap again, a rotary movement activates the chemical compound once again so that the lens pen can be used for about 50 to 100 times depending on the degree of soiling. Afterwards it should be replaced. Laboratory tests have shown that the lens pen cleans lenses much more gently than conventional cleaning systems.
If you use the lens pen as described, you will get a clean filter/lens glass.

Note for Consumers
Please note the following when using the lens pen:
1. Push the brush forward out of the protection chamber using the black slide. Remove the dust particles using the lens brush.
2. Remove the opposite cap. Slowly remove the dirt using the special velvet in short circular movements.
3. For difficult to remove dirt, breathe on the lenses and repeat procedure.
Not suitable for cleaning camera mirrors. The lens pen is only suitable for small optical surfaces.
